52:7-10.13 Notarial act in this State. 22. Notarial Act in this State. a. The signature and title of an individual performing a notarial act are prima facie evidence that the signature is genuine and that the individual holds the designated title. b. A notarial act may be performed in this State by an individual authorized by the applicable law to perform the notarial act. c. The signature and title of a notarial officer authorized by the applicable law to perform the notarial act conclusively establishes the authority of the officer to perform the notarial act. L.2021, c.179, s.22.
